jred321 said:ok, i did some more searching and perf has said:
"cant control the A/F ratio thru the MAF without the unit being calibrated for amperage not voltage"
and
"the meter in the protege is from 1.5v to 5v
1.5 KO
1.8 idle
2.5 2500 rpm
4.6-4.7 WOT"
so since the voltage of the meter is within spec for the s-afc and other piggy backs, wouldn't we simply use ohm's law to figure out the correct resistors needed to get correct amperage signals to the ecu?
